Financially viable nurse-managed centers
Authors:McIntosh Elaine  Nagelkerk Jean  Vonderheid Susan C  Poole Michele  Dontje Katherine  Pohl Joanne M
Affiliation:Nurse Managed Centers, University of Michigan School of Nursing, USA.
Abstract:Nurse managed centers play an important role in the health service delivery system; often serving those in greatest need, while struggling to remain financially viable. This article discusses the role of a Financial Advisory Committee (FAC) and the process of financial peer review in academic nurse-managed centers to improve financial outcomes. Advanced practice nurses may find the identified strategies for financial sustainability useful in their own practices.
